Starting a veg garden...(I'm going to try to keep this short lol)

Tested soil...7.0 ph...NO nutrients...lol

not quite NO nutrients...nitrates virtually non exisistant...test 3X and called A&M extention and they said it's probably right...something to do with soil type, last real rain being a hurricane and that being more than a year ago now. (horrible draught)

Phos and pot low...

Now it's my understanding that the 7.0 is okay for most veg's...

Should I just add a 10-10-10 or what would anyone recommend to get started here? Also my soil is pretty sandy...should I add peat or something for added water retention? I have no compost started (organic gardening is not a must for me though)...I am using beds so, if you give me an amount PLEASE tell me the amount for square foot or 4X4 ft or something like that because I don't know acres lol...

Thanks you sssssssooo much for any help you can give me...I am at such a loss...I feel like I'm just drowning in information from this article and that but, no real concrete answers from anyone whose gotten their hands dirty. Please ask questions so I can fill in any blanks because I'm not even sure what info to give to get advice...lol...
